Divinity - Athena Outfit for Genesis 8 Females


Forged in the fires of Mount Aetna by Hephaestus himself, comes armor fit for the Gods of Olympus.

The Divinity series has been rebooted and introduces armor, weapons and more, which are tailor made to represent a god or goddess. Athena is the first in the Greek faction of the series, and is part of the War Edition (as she is the goddess of War and Wisdom)

But this isn’t your usual Ancient Greek Garb… its historical fashion with a twist.

As she is also a goddess of wisdom, she is symbolized by owls, which are built into the armor. The metal owl on her pauldron in default is a shoulder and chest guard. But the owl was created by Hephaestus and given life by Zeus. It is rigged to be posable, and has expressions adding a bit of a sidekick sort of vibe much akin to Bubo from Clash of the Titans (while the ones on her greaves are static for decoration purpose) The pauldron owl’s body and wings pose, so it can perch anywhere, or even fly off the pauldron and attack foes while in battle.

In addition, it also features scale maille belt with tassets, which are a separate conformer that have 42 joints for ultimate posing ability. Being its own conformer, you can use it with other outfits… or you can also opt to not use it. Without it, the armor becomes more of a classic styled Chiton and Peplos, which is also posable as well (as Athena was always a little bit war and grace) Gladiator styled Sandals and greaves with owls, too, can be separated to use either alone or together. The cherry on the top is a classic Greek war helm with fibermesh crest. The face of the helm is in the form of an owl’s and has feathers, a beak and glowing eyes. The helm also has its own long, curly hair (to look like it is her hair buried under) which is posable as well. This will alleviate the need of finding hair that will work with the helm, while giving it great movement at the same time, all combined.

But if dealing with posing isn’t your thing, don’t worry… Ive included 10 poses that not only pose genesis, but the outfit, pauldron owl and hair as well (the promos demonstrate how they actually function) Each pose also brings the pauldron owl to life in different ways, whether he is perched or flying, giving him character.

The outfit has 8 pieces, all told, and has 65 posable joints in all. The set supports all the figures for Genesis 8 Female to date and includes both matching and unique adjustment morphs for all the parts, so they work harmoniously across the board.

Last but not least, 7 texture sets are included: Olympian (Goddess form) Stygian (Underworld form) Athenian and Spartan (representing the two main divided factions of Ancient Greece) Argonaut, Corinthian and Trojan. Hair and Crest colors are also included (20 of each) and you can easily change the crest colors to whatever you want by changing the diffuse. The helm crest also has baked ao and shadows, to optimize your render speed, respectively. Utility mats are also included so you can turn off certain parts. And as always, Iray and 3Delight materials are included. Last but not least, a PDF (which is accessed through the library itself) is also included, to walk you through how to get the most of the set.
